Features
Low On-Resistance Very Low Gate Threshold Voltage VGS(th) < 1V Low Input Capacitance Fast Switching Speed Low Input/Output Leakage Lead Free By Design/RoHS Compliant (Note 2) ESD Protected Gate "Green" Device (Note 3) Qualified to AEC-Q101 Standards for High Reliability

Case: SOT-323 Case Material: Molded Plastic, “Green” Molding Compound. UL Flammability Classification Rating 94V-0 Moisture Sensitivity: Level 1 per J-STD-020C Terminals: Finish ⎯ Matte Tin annealed over Alloy 42 leadframe. Solderable per MIL-STD-202, Method 208 Terminal Connections: See Diagram Marking Information: See Page 3 Ordering Information: See Page 3 Weight: 0.006 grams (approximate)
